Stars
Tian Wang, a leading Chinese watch brand, shines as a Star in its home market, particularly among consumers valuing affordability and local heritage. For example, in 2024, Tian Wang saw a 15% growth in sales in Tier 2 and 3 cities, outperforming many international brands. The brand's strong performance in these regions highlights its dominance. To maintain this status, Tian Wang should continue to innovate and cater to local preferences.
Time Watch Investments' e-commerce, especially on Tmall, could be a Star if it shows strong growth and market share. Online retail is booming in China. In 2024, China's online retail sales hit approximately $2 trillion. The company should focus on capitalizing on this trend.
Strategic POS locations, especially in high-traffic shopping malls, could be Stars if they drive substantial revenue and customer engagement. Focusing on these locations allows Time Watch Investments to enhance market coverage. For instance, increased foot traffic in malls in 2024 boosted sales by 15% in the retail sector. Optimizing the shopping experience ensures customer loyalty and revenue growth.

Cash Cows
Tian Wang, a leading Chinese mass-market watch brand, functions as a Cash Cow. It benefits from strong brand recognition and steady sales, requiring less marketing investment. In 2024, the watch market in China saw Tian Wang maintaining its market share, with stable revenue streams. The focus should be on maximizing efficiency in operations.
The Watch Movements Trading Business, potentially a Cash Cow, involves trading watch movements. If it holds a significant market share in a mature market, it can generate consistent revenue. In 2024, the global watch market was valued at approximately $65 billion, with a steady, albeit modest, growth rate. The company should optimize this business, focusing on efficiency and cost control.
The Balco brand, targeting younger middle-income consumers in the PRC, presents itself as a potential cash cow within Time Watch Investments' portfolio. This brand likely benefits from a loyal customer base, generating consistent revenue with minimal marketing investment. In 2024, brands like Balco could have seen profit margins around 15-20% due to established market presence.

Dogs
Underperforming "Other Brands (PRC)" units in Time Watch Investments' BCG matrix are classified as "Dogs." These brands likely have low market share and weak growth. They generate little cash, becoming resource drains.
In the Watch Movements Trading Business, low-margin segments in a declining market are Dogs. These segments consume resources without high returns. For example, in 2024, the overall watch market saw a slight decline. Companies should evaluate such segments. Divestiture may be necessary if improvements fail.
In Time Watch Investments' BCG Matrix, POS in non-strategic locations are "Dogs." These locations often show low sales and high costs. For example, a retail chain might find that 15% of its stores generate only 5% of total revenue. Closing or relocating these underperforming stores is crucial to improve profitability.
Discontinued product lines
Discontinued watch models at Time Watch Investments represent Dogs in the BCG Matrix. These outdated lines incur storage and maintenance costs, tying up resources without revenue. Liquidating these assets frees up capital and cuts expenses. For example, storage costs can reach $50 per watch annually.

Question Marks
The introduction of smartwatches by Time Watch Investments under the Tian Wang or Balco brand would be a Question Mark in the BCG Matrix. The smartwatch market is expanding, with global sales projected to reach $79.3 billion in 2024. Time Watch Investments' market share is uncertain.
The company must invest in marketing, with the smartwatch market showing a 12% growth in 2024. If growth is not seen, a sale is a possibility.
Venturing into new international markets, excluding the established IMOO brand, puts Time Watch Investments in the Question Mark quadrant of the BCG Matrix. These markets show promise for expansion, yet Time Watch Investments currently holds a small market share. To assess viability, the company must invest in market research and brand development. In 2024, global watch sales were approximately $65 billion, with significant growth potential in emerging markets.
New partnerships with fashion or jewelry houses are a strategic move. These collaborations aim to attract new customers and boost the brand's image. Success is not guaranteed, and the return on investment must be carefully assessed. For instance, partnerships could boost sales by 10-15% in the first year.
High-end watch segment
Entering the high-end watch market poses challenges for Time Watch Investments, categorizing it as a Question Mark in the BCG Matrix. This segment is attractive due to strong demand, particularly in China, a market that accounted for approximately 20% of global luxury watch sales in 2023. However, intense competition from established brands requires a distinct strategy. Success hinges on a strong unique selling proposition and substantial investment in brand development.
